$7000 First Home Owner Grant


The First Home Owner Grant (FHOG) scheme was established to offset the effect of the Goods and Services Tax (GST) on home ownership by providing a once off $7000 grant to first home buyers.

The scheme was introduced on 1 July 2000 and is on-going with no end date yet identified. The grant is not means-tested, nor is it restricted by the purchase price of the home.

Territory Revenue Office (TRO) is responsible for the administration of the Grant in the Northern Territory. A number of financial institutions help administer the Grant as ‘Approved FHOG Agents’ (most financial institutions) of TRO.
